IMF to send mission to Lebanon next week to discuss slow reform progress

The International Monetary Fund on Thursday said that a staff mission will visit Lebanon next week to discuss delays to implementation of agreed reforms required for an IMF loan program amid deteriorating living conditions in the country.

"We are looking to support Lebanon as strongly as we can. It's a difficult situation," IMF spokesman Gerry Rice said. "There's been slow progress in implementing some of the critical actions that we think are required to move forward with a program."
